webstorm 控制台'vue-cli-service' 不是内部或外部命令,也不是可运行的程序 或批处理文件。
时间: 2023-08-03 20:06:46 浏览: 130
你遇到的问题可能是由于缺少全局安装的 Vue CLI 导致的。请尝试以下步骤来解决这个问题:
1. 打开终端或命令提示符,并确保你已经安装了 Node.js。你可以在终端中运行以下命令来检查 Node.js 版本:
```
node -v
```
2. 如果你还没有安装 Vue CLI,请在终端中运行以下命令进行全局安装:
```
npm install -g @vue/cli
```
3. 安装完成后,再次运行你的 WebStorm 控制台,并确保你可以访问到 Vue CLI。你可以尝试运行以下命令来检查是否安装成功:
```
vue --version
```
4. 如果以上步骤都没有解决问题,你可以尝试重新安装 Vue CLI。首先,在终端中运行以下命令卸载 Vue CLI:
```
npm uninstall -g @vue/cli
```
5. 然后,再次运行以下命令来重新安装 Vue CLI:
```
npm install -g @vue/cli
```
6. 安装完成后,再次检查你的 WebStorm 控制台是否可以正常访问到 Vue CLI。
希望这些步骤能够帮助你解决问题!如果还有其他疑问,请随时提问。
相关问题
webstorm中'.' 不是内部或外部命令,也不是可运行的程序 或批处理文件。
在WebStorm(JetBrains开发的一款集成开发环境,主要用于JavaScript、TypeScript等Web开发)中,当你看到".` (点号) 后面不是像`node`、`npm`这样的命令时,这通常是指对项目文件系统的引用,而不是系统路径中的外部命令。WebStorm使用`.`来表示当前项目目录或者其依赖库的相对路径。
例如:
- `.ts` 或 `.jsx`:这些是文件扩展名,表示 TypeScript 或 JSX 文件。
- `src/`:表示源代码目录。
- `package.json`: 项目的配置文件。
- `./util.js`: 表示当前目录下的util.js文件。
如果你尝试运行`.` 前面的命令而提示不是内部或外部命令,那可能是因为WebStorm认为这是一个文件操作,而非系统命令行中的可执行程序。此时,你可以检查是否在WebStorm的"Run/Debug Configurations"中配置了正确的命令或路径,或者确保在命令行模式下该命令是有效的。如果需要运行外部命令,可以在WebStorm的Terminal(终端模拟器)中直接输入。
idea运行npm报错'npm' 不是内部或外部命令,也不是可运行的程序 或批处理文件。
当你在IntelliJ IDEA中尝试运行npm命令时遇到这样的错误,通常意味着Node.js的npm命令路径没有被环境变量设置正确,或者IDEA的终端不包含npm的路径。以下是可能的解决步骤:
1. **确认Node.js安装**:
首先,请确保你已经成功安装了Node.js,并且可以在命令行(如CMD或PowerShell)中运行`node -v`和`npm -v`,如果没有安装或版本过旧,需要先安装最新版本。
2. **添加到PATH环境变量**:
- 在Windows上,找到Node.js安装目录(默认在`C:\Program Files\nodejs`),打开`cmd`,输入`npm.cmd`并回车,如果能正常执行,说明路径需要添加到系统环境变量`PATH`中。右键点击“此电脑” -> “属性” -> “高级系统设置” -> “环境变量” -> “系统变量”,在`Path`变量中添加Node.js的bin目录。
- 在macOS或Linux上,找到`node_modules/.bin`目录(位于`/usr/local/lib/node_modules`或你安装的其他地方),将其路径添加到`PATH`环境变量中。
3. **配置IDEA终端**:
- 在IntelliJ IDEA中,打开“File” > “Settings” (macOS/Linux) 或 “Preferences” (Windows),然后选择“System Settings” > “Terminal”。
- 点击“Path variables”添加Node.js的bin目录。
4. **重设IDEA环境**:
- 关闭并重新打开IDEA,或者重启终端窗口,让环境变量生效。
5. **检查IDEA插件**:
确认是否有与Node.js相关的插件,如WebStorm的Node.js插件是否已正确配置。
如果以上步骤都试过了还是不行,试试在IDEA的终端直接输入完整路径(如`C:\Program Files\nodejs\npm`),看看是否能运行。如果可以,说明路径问题,否则可能是IDEA插件或配置问题。
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)